What is a Bookmark Directory?
A bookmark directory is a collection of saved links that allows users to quickly access frequently used websites. It serves as a centralized hub for all important resources.
Enhanced Productivity
With a structured bookmark directory, employees can save time searching for essential websites. This streamlined access allows them to focus on their core tasks, enhancing overall productivity.
Improved Collaboration
A shared bookmark directory enables teams to collaborate more effectively. By having all members access the same resources, information sharing becomes seamless.
Reduced Duplication of Efforts
Often, employees spend time rediscovering the same websites. A bookmark directory reduces duplication of efforts by providing a single location for all important links.
Ease of Access
Rather than remembering complex URLs, employees can access the bookmark directory with ease. This simplicity ensures that valuable time is not wasted on searching for links.
Integrating with Other Tools
Many modern bookmark directories integrate with other productivity tools, making it even easier to access resources. This integration can create a more cohesive workflow.
Customizable Categories
A well-organized bookmark directory can be categorized based on project, team, or resource type. This organization helps users find what they need quickly.
